Things People Often Misunderstand

One frequent misunderstanding is that the presence of a mugshot or booking record means that a person has been convicted of a crime. In reality, many people are booked into jail and later released without charges, or their cases move toward diversion programs or acquittal. The Perry County KY Jail Inmate Mugshots Database: Search by Name and Yearbook Photos shows moments in time, not final outcomes, and it does not track the progression of cases through the legal system. Another misconception is that these databases are updated in real time, when in fact there are often lag periods due to processing times, weekends, or holidays.

People may also assume that searching for someone else’s record without their knowledge is always permissible, but context matters. While basic arrest information is public, using it to harass, shame, or discriminate can cross ethical and legal lines. Understanding the difference between lawful awareness and misuse is key to maintaining trust in these resources.
